School Notes

  • MMS serves 2 year olds through middle school and is based on Montessori philosophy as well as other current and compatible methodologies.
  • The school offers a state-of-the-art (contemporary) educationally challenging learning environment.
  • Our mission is to provide a supportive, integrative, and academically challenging environment grounded in respect for the whole child.
  • MILLHOPPER MONTESSORI SCHOOL,LLC is accredited by the Florida Council of Independent Schools, the Florida Kindergarten Council and is affiliated with the American Montessori Society. The school was founded in 1977. The Millhopper Montessori School enjoys a spacious facility for its extensive private educational program in Gainesville. The Millhopper Montessori School serves children ages two through 8th grade. True to its Montessori heritage, the staff fosters creative thinking and problem-solving through the use of manipulative and other educational tools. A diversified curriculum ensures all aspects of your child`s educational needs will be met. Our low student-teacher ratio, one-to-one and small group instruction, and complete Montessori curriculum enables children to have a self-paced individualized program. Hands-on materials enhance visual and kinesthetic learning, while independence and self-discipline develop through the classroom dynamics. Subject areas include practical life, math, geometry, botany, zoology, geology, astronomy, health sciences, art, drama, music, movement, Spanish, media, theatre, and seasonal activities. Christina Miller is the founder and director of Millhopper Montessori School. She is trained and certified by the Montessori Association of Florida (MAF) for pre-primary, American Montessori Society (AMS) in Elementary, holds a B.A. in elementary education and an M.A. in curriculum design. Her many pursuits include co-owner of Dynamic Didactic Developware, a software company that created "Mentors Mathematic" an innovative software and manipulative program used to teach younger children place value in the four mathematic operations.
